Output 3caed580c6c876ec018d442d631f561c2b52a6e753e3bd7cb0f0f9b94ff3d475:0

value
6948131096682
script pubkey
OP_0 OP_PUSHBYTES_20 a5791063b829902d94e20cfd1285ae38520e20da
address
tb1q54u3qcac9xgzm98zpn739pdw8pfqugx65qhfsw
transaction
3caed580c6c876ec018d442d631f561c2b52a6e753e3bd7cb0f0f9b94ff3d475
confirmations
165603
spent
true